How long does it take to ship a car from the USA to Tema port?

A clear week-by-week timeline from auction win to driving the car off the port.

The most common question after "how much?" is "how long?" Here's an honest week-by-week breakdown.

Week 1: Post-auction processing

Title transfer, payment confirmation and release from the auction yard. Usually 5–10 business days.

Week 2: US inland transport

Trucking from the auction yard to the port of export (typically Newark, Baltimore or Houston). 5–10 days.

Weeks 3–6: Ocean freight

RoRo to Tema runs roughly 18–28 days. Container can add a few days at each end for stuffing and de-stuffing.

Weeks 7–8: Tema clearance & delivery

Once the vessel docks, valuation, duty payment and physical exam takes 5–10 working days with a sharp agent. Then DVLA registration and you're driving.

Total

Plan for 6–10 weeks from winning bid to driving the vehicle. Faster is possible but not the baseline.
